Electronic' Debut Reissue Announced for March

EMI Music have announced the release of Electronic' self titled debut album. The new 2CD reissue will include a newly remastered edition of the original album on one disc, accompanied by a second CD featuring a dozen alternate versions, remixes, edits, B-sides and instrumentals, including their biggest hit and Neil Tennant collaboration on “Disappointed”. The album which was originally released in 1991 and first time reissued in 2007 will be out on March 11th in the U.K.

Reissues: Foretaste - American Terrorist TV-Show

And now for a reissue of a different kind. I say this as it's not the type of reissue we normally report about. In fact it's a re-working of a previous album, released in 2008, called "Terrorist TV". The tracklisting and songs themselves will be completely different from the prior release. Also included will be 2 tracks from previous EPs. Due any day now and limited to 300 copies.

In case you're unfamiliar with Foretaste, i'll give you a simple and brief history. The band is made up of two members, Sylvie aka "Lover XX (vocals) and Pierre aka "Lover XY" (programming / backing vocals). They hail from Paris and released their debut album, "Beautiful Creatures" in 2005. The third and latest official offering being "Love On Demand" from 2011. A string of live performances have been done, over the past few years, which included Paris and Italy to name a few. In addition to the 3 albums, there's is also a selection of digital  EP's available. XX and XY collaborate on their tracks and focus on matters such as crime, lust, passion, sadness, and forgiveness. Oppenheimer MkII - The Presence of The Abnormal

Andy Oppenheimer, formerly Oppenheimer Analysis, was working on several musical projects last year including Oppenheimer MkII which features the collaboration with Mark Crumby of Konstruktivists. The duo met last year and started making music together. The result is their debut album 'The Presence of The Abnormal' which features 21st century Oppenheimer style electronic pop. The 12 track album is going to be issued by Klanggalerie and it will be available on CD and digital download initially, with a vinyl edition if there's enough interest. Oppenheimer MkII will be playing live in Vienna on 23 March to launch their first album.

Retrovision: Electronic- Forbidden City

The Britsh duo Electronic comprising Bernard Sumner and Johnny Marr released their sixth single "Forbidden City" in June 1996. The song was taken from their second album 'Raise The Pressure', their first release on Parlophone which was co-produced by Karl Bartos of Kraftwerk. The song was not a huge hit reaching only #14 on the UK Singles Chart, but did receive substantial radio play in Britain and remains one of Johnny Marr's favourite Electronic songs. This year in February Johnny Marr announced the release of his debut album 'The Messenger' and there are rumours of possible Electronic reissues during this year. 


Karl Bartos Announces a New Album in March

Karl Bartos, the well known one quarter of the classic Kraftwerk line-up has announced the release of his second album 'Off The Record' for March 15th. After leaving Kraftwerk in 1990, Karl Bartos was still involved with electronic music forming Elektric Music, collaborating with OMD and Electronic and recording solo. Ten years ago he released his debut solo album 'Communication' which featured the single "I'm the Message". "Off The Record" will be preceded by a new single "Atomium" which will be released on February 1st 2013.

Reissue: Informatics - Dance To A Dangerous Beat

In the tradition of doing what they do best, Dark Entries Records has rounded up the best of Australian analog synthers, Informatics. The vinyl compilation titled "Dance To A Dangerous Beat" is set to be released on January 29. Tracks such as "Proximity Switch, "What A World", and "Hungry Pets" will be included amongst others. Informatics began in Melbourne, Australia in 1981 with the line-up of  Michael Trudgeon, Valek Sadovchikoff, Steve Adam and Ramesh Ayyar. Philip McKellar would be added to the mix in 1983. After two EP releases and numerous live performances, the band would end their run in 1985.

Instant Hit: Thomas Leer- Private Plane

Thomas Leer made his debut in 1978 with his first single release "Private Plane". This song was recorded in his home and it is considered a seminal example of DIY electronic and the beginning of minimal. The song was self financed and it was released for Oblique Records. Together with Normal's 'T.V.O.D', this song opened new horizons and bedrooms became the new playground to experiment with sound and music.

Instant Hit: Blackway- New Life

Blackway was a three-song Italo Disco project involving roughly the same personnel as B.W.H. and Mr. Master. "New Life" was their second single released on Moon Records Association in 1982. This and two other singles were reissued on 'Blackway' EP which also featured the remix versions of the songs. This release was issued by 'Music Control Italo' in 2009.

Kraftwerk- Eight Albums Eight Nights Exhibition

From 11th - 20th January 2013 the Electro Pioneers Kraftwerk will present their complete catalogue at the Kunstsammlung Nordrhein-Westfalen in DĂ¼sseldorf. Within the framework of the concert series „Der Katalog – 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8“ Kraftwerk will perform at eight nights. 
Each night consists of a live performance and 3-D visualization of one of Kraftwerk's studio albums – Autobahn (1974), Radio-Aktivität (1975), Trans Europa Express (1977), Die Mensch-Maschine (1978), Computerwelt (1981), Techno Pop (1986), The Mix (1991) and Tour de France (2003) – in the order of their release. 
The program ‘Der Katalog – 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8´ at the Kunstsammlung NRW is Kraftwerk’s first performance since 1991 in DĂ¼sseldorf. On the occasion of the concert series in DĂ¼sseldorf, the photo exhibition KRAFTWERK / ROBOTER / FOTOGRAFIE PETER BOETTCHER will open on 11th January 2013 at the Forum NRW. Furthermore a limited edition of Kraftwerk’s catalogue in a black box will be released: `Der Katalog – 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8´ in the German version and digitally remastered.

Retrovision: Space- Magic Fly

"Magic Fly" is turning 35 this year! The French electronic music band from the city of Marseille enjoyed huge international success with their space disco anthem back in 1977. The song reached #2 in the UK charts and it has been re-released and remixed several times since its original release. It has always been considered as one of the most influential records in the history of electronic music.
